Is each expression a polynomial?

2x^4+12x+4

x^3+4x

3/x^4-6x^3

x^4/3-6

Given first equation,

(1) 2x^⁴+12x+4

it's a polynomial of degree (4)

known as Tetra polynomial

(2) x^³+4x

it's a polynomial of degree (3)

known as cubic polynomial

(3) 3/x^⁴-6x³

it's not a polynomial because of power of X is (-4) which a negative
so it's not a polynomial

(4) x^⁴/3-6

it's a polynomial of degree (4)

known as Tetra polynomial
